From dust jacket: Here, for the first time, the activities of aerial smugglers have been brought under review. In preparing this book the author has enjoyed full facilities for interviewing top customs officials; and records covering the past fifty years have been made available to him. Some incidents read more like fiction than fact. There is the story, for example, of the mysterious man in the green car who made fifty-seven flights across the Channel to organize a smuggling pipeline which extended over four countries. There are innumerable revelations concerning the activities of big-scale operators and their bids to win fabulous fortunes by smuggling gold, currency, diamonds, watches and dangerous drugs. There is a chapter on the wiles of expert women smugglers, and many sidelights are shed on the thousand-and-one tricks and stratagems devised by twentieth-century smugglers in their efforts to outwit the authorities.
